#4e9772 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e9772 is composed of 30.6% red, 59.2%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.5%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 149.6 degrees, a saturation of 31.9% and a lightness of 44.9%. #4e9772 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ffe4 with #002f00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#4e9772 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e9772 has RGB values of R:78, G:151,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 5150578.

Shades and Tints of #4e9772
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050907 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e9772
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717472 is the less saturated color, while #08dd71 is the most saturated one.
